Wayne Rooney on brink of dramatic Derby switch in player-coach role... and move back to England could be announced TODAY

* Wayne Rooney could return to English football as Derby County player-coach
* Former England and Man United captain has been in talks with the Rams
* The 33-year-old striker has been playing for MLS side DC United since 2018


Wayne Rooney is poised for an astonishing return to English football as a player-coach with Derby County.

The forward is 13 months into a three-year contract with DC United in Major League Soccer but he flew to England on Monday night and is expected to finalise a move to Pride Park on Tuesday.

Rooney has immersed himself in US life but has been planning for many months how to make the next step in his career by moving into management.

He is contracted to DC United until next year but is keen to push through a move after his agent, Paul Stretford, held preliminary talks with Derby owner Mel Morris.

There were suggestions that he could move back in January but Sportsmail understands he may now cancel his contract with DC United and move before the close of the summer window.

The 33-year-old was impressed by the opportunity Frank Lampard received at Derby last season and is interested in a player-coach role at last season’s Championship play-off finalists.


Wayne Rooney is in talks over a player-coach role at Championship club Derby County. Derby County owner Mel Morris has held talks with Rooney over the player-coach role

Derby began their campaign last night with a 2-1 win at Huddersfield and manager Phillip Cocu was asked about Rooney after the match.

‘At the moment I can’t say anything. We are working on completing the team and we said it was not complete yet,’ said the former Barcelona player.

‘It’s true we’re working to get the team done but I can’t say anything about names before things are done.

'There are a few more days, hopefully something more can happen.’
